Fisher-Price My First Dollhouse

  • Introduce the fun of dollhouse play with a house that’s just right for even little girls.
  • With chunky, easy-to-hold figures, sweet accessories and lots of room, there’s a world of imaginative, nurturing play in store!
  • The dollhouse features 5 rooms with removable accessories including: Kitchen Set (fridge, stove, sink), table with 2 chairs and toilet.
  • There is also additional play space with a balcony, patio and an extended living room area.
  • Set includes 3 chunky articulated figures sized just right for little hands; mom, dad and baby.
